Isaiah 56:10

KJV ORIGINAL
His watchmen are blind: they are all ignorant, they are all dumb dogs, they cannot bark; sleeping, lying down, loving to slumber.

✦ MADE SIMPLE

The people who are supposed to be watching and warning are blind to what's happening. They don't know what they're doing, and they're like silent dogs that can't even bark to alert anyone of danger. They just sleep and lie around, loving to take naps.

⚡ THE BOTTOM LINE

God is criticizing Israel's spiritual leaders for being lazy and failing to do their job of watching out for and warning the people.

📚 Historical Context

Isaiah is speaking during a time when Israel's religious and political leaders had become corrupt and neglected their duties. These 'watchmen' were meant to be prophets, priests, and leaders who should have been spiritually alert and warning people about coming judgment. Instead, they had become complacent and were failing to protect God's people from spiritual and physical dangers.
